How to Read This Label

Supplement labels contain several key sections regulated by the FDA:

  • Serving Size — The recommended amount per dose. Always check this — some products require multiple capsules per serving.
  • Amount Per Serving — Shows the quantity of each nutrient in the product, typically in IU (International Units), mg (milligrams), or mcg (micrograms).
  • % Daily Value (%DV) — Indicates how much a nutrient in a serving contributes to a daily diet. 5% DV or less is low; 20% DV or more is high.
  • Other Ingredients — Lists inactive ingredients like fillers, binders, and capsule materials (e.g., gelatin, cellulose, magnesium stearate).
  • Suggested Use — The manufacturer's recommended directions for taking the supplement, including timing and dosage.
